What is Full Disk Access?

Full Disk Access

Full Disk Access is a security feature in macOS that allows certain applications to access all files and folders on your hard drive. This includes system files, user documents, and other sensitive data. Applications that require Full Disk Access may include backup software, antivirus programs, and disk utilities.

Why Does Malwarebytes Need Full Disk Access?

Malwarebytes Scan

Malwarebytes needs Full Disk Access to scan your entire hard drive for malware. Without Full Disk Access, Malwarebytes may not be able to detect and remove all threats on your system. Additionally, Full Disk Access allows Malwarebytes to quarantine and remove infected files, as well as repair any damage caused by malware.

How to Grant Full Disk Access to Malwarebytes

Mac System Preferences

To grant Full Disk Access to Malwarebytes, follow these steps:

  1. Open System Preferences on your Mac.
  2. Click on Security & Privacy.
  3. Click on the Privacy tab.
  4. Scroll down and click on Full Disk Access.
  5. Click on the lock icon in the bottom left corner.
  6. Enter your administrator password.
  7. Click on the + button to add an application.
  8. Navigate to the Applications folder and select Malwarebytes.
  9. Click on Open.
  10. Close System Preferences.

After granting Full Disk Access to Malwarebytes, you should be able to run a full system scan and remove any malware that is detected.

Other Tips for Protecting Your Mac from Malware

Mac Antivirus

In addition to using Malwarebytes and granting it Full Disk Access, there are several other steps you can take to protect your Mac from malware:

  • Install a reputable antivirus program, such as Norton or McAfee.
  • Keep your operating system and software up-to-date with the latest security patches.
  • Avoid downloading software or files from untrusted sources.
  • Use a strong and unique password for all your online accounts.
  • Enable two-factor authentication on all your online accounts, if available.
